Inner City Internet
In Minneapolis, two businessmen are trying to raise money to start a new internet company. They plan to serve corporate clients, but they also want to provide jobs to people who live in their neighborhood, an area known for prostitution and drug-dealing. John Biewen of Minnesota Public Radio reports that the company initially attracted many investors -- until they found out where the company is located.

. Housing Program Ends
NPR's Cheryl Corley reports on the impending end a federal program that was started in the late-1960s to provide subsidized housing for the poor in middle class white neighborhoods. The program grew out of a 1966 discrimination lawsuit against the Chicago Housing Authority and the federal Deparatment of Housing and Urban Development. Advocates are lobbying Housing Secretary Henry Cisneros to continue the subsidies.
Mike Shuster Reports From Tuzla On The Impending Deadline Set
for the withdrawal of warring factions in Bosnia. By midnight tonight, all opposing forces are scheduled to be fully withdrawn from a 70-mile "zone of separation." The commander of NATO forces in Bosnia says he believes the parties will meet the deadline.
